  • #110, by stroncisThursday, 11. May 2017, 22:40 7 years ago
    I found the problem. It's something to do with solid color. If i add a brushstroke of another color, it fixes the problem. If i fill it back to solid color - it starts to behave as multiply blending.

    Update: i wanted to "cheat" this solid color problem. Color of solid filled rectangle background is "2b2227". So i changed one pixel color to a very similar color "2b2226", but it still doesn't behave correctly. So apparently it's not just solid fill, but something with overall color uniformity in image. No easy solution, if you want to use solid color (or almost solid) images with alpha.
